Window frame repair services focus on restoring damaged or deteriorated window frames to ensure proper function and appearance. These services typically involve fixing issues such as rotting wood, warping, cracking, or corrosion that can compromise the integrity of the frame. Repair work may include replacing damaged sections, reinforcing weak areas, or applying treatments to prevent further deterioration. The goal is to extend the lifespan of the window frame while maintaining the aesthetic appeal and structural stability of the window opening.

Problems addressed through window frame repair include air leaks, difficulty opening or closing the window,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wood to rot or metal frames to corrode, leading to compromised security and decreased energy efficiency. Repairing or replacing damaged frames can improve the window’s functionality, enhance curb appeal, and help prevent more costly repairs down the line. Addressing these issues promptly can also contribute to better indoor comfort and reduced utility bills.

The overview below groups typical Window Frame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Norwell,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The cost for window frame repairs typically ranges from $150 to $600,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. For example, simple frame fixes might be closer to $150, while more extensive repairs can approach $600.

Material Expenses - The price of materials such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um varies between $50 and $200 per frame. The choice of material impacts the overall repair cost, with premium options costing more.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for window frame repair generally fall between $100 and $400 per job, influenced by the complexity of the repair and local service rates. More intricate work may be at the higher end of this range.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include hardware replacement or sealing, which can add $50 to $150 to the total. These costs vary based on the specific repairs needed for each window frame.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of window frame repairs are commonly available? Local contractors typically offer repairs for damaged or rotted wood, broken or cracked frames, and issues caused by moisture or age.

How can I tell if my window frame needs repair? Signs include visible damage, warping, difficulty opening or closing the window, and drafts around the frame.

What materials are used for window frame repairs? Repair options often involve wood, vinyl, aluminum, or composite materials, depending on the existing frame and damage.

How long do window frame repairs usually take? Repair durations vary based on the extent of damage but generally range from a few hours to a couple of days.
